Fig. 2. Prevalence of 8-yr change in fat-free mass (FFM) (top) and body fat (BF) (bottom) in sedentary (S) and active (A) men and women aged <45 yr and ≥45 yr. Black bars, loss >3%; gray bars, stable; open bars gain >3%. n = number of subjects. Differences ({chi}2) between sedentary and active were significant for FFM in women <45 yr, {chi}2 8.8, degrees of freedom, 2; p = 0.01; women ≥45 yr, {chi}2 7.9, degrees of freedom, 2; p = 0.01. Differences for BF in sedentary versus active were non-significant.
